Thomas Larcher’s compositions take an immediate hold on the listener. Notable for their confidence and momentum, directness of expression and quality of invention, his works have been described as occupying ‘a refreshing middle ground in the contemporary music scene, somewhere between the complexity of the Boulez-Stockhausen avant-garde and the newer wave of simplicity.’ He is also a pianist of exceptional insight, possessing a phenomenal technique.

Born in Innsbruck in 1963, Larcher grew up in the Austrian Tyrol. After studying piano and composition in Vienna, he embarked on a career combining composition, performing, teaching and directing festivals. However, composing took over, as he received an increasing number of commissions from significant musicians and institutions, including Till Fellner, Heinrich Schiff, the Tönhalle Düsseldorf, and the Mozart Week in Salzburg. He has also been featured as Composer in Residence in Davos (Switzerland), Heimbach (Germany) and Risør (Norway). In 1994 he founded the "Festival Klangspuren Schwaz" in Austria and since 2006 he is Artistic Director of the Svarowski Festival "Musik im Riesen" Wattens.

Recent and forthcoming compositions include his Cello Concerto Hier, Heute (Lucerne Symphony Orchestra, Jonathan Nott), which includes the pre-recorded voice of a photographer involved in the Iraq War; a Piano Concerto Böse Zellen(= Free Radicals), of which he gave the premiere at the Ruhr Festival in July 2006; and a String Quartet for the Artemis Quartet. Larcher has an ongoing association with the record label ECM; Naunz, released in 2002 was followed by Ixxu, released to criticial acclaim last Autumn - Larcher has a way of convincing you, like Morton Feldman, that every note is in its rights place and should be nowhere else.

As a pianist, Larcher is a particularly illuminating performer of the music of our time. He also has a special ability to cast new light on the established repertoire, both through his searching interpretation and through programming that reveals links, contrasts and comparisons in music. His recital discs are often thought-provoking (for example, a CD entwining the works of Schubert and Schönberg) and have earned him many industry awards, including the Preis den Deutschen Schallplattenkritik and the Choc de la Musique.
